MOST reputable time tested physicians that perform FUE with consistent results, try to adhere to the smallest punch that provides viable follicular units from 1 to 5 hairs. This small punch size happens to be around 0.75mm. Sometimes a physician might jave to jump to 0.9mm or at the most while very very rare... 1.0mm, however anything larger than 1.0mm is rediculously large and has twice the potential for donor area scarring. than would be with a 0.75mm punch.
